Understanding Road Tax Calculation

Before we dive into the benefits of using a road tax calculator, let's first understand how road tax is calculated in Malaysia. Road tax is essentially a fee imposed on vehicle owners by the government for the privilege of using public roads. The amount of road tax payable depends on various factors, including the type of vehicle, engine capacity, and age.

Frequently Asked Questions About Road Tax Calculation and Renewal

  1. Is road tax calculation the same for all types of vehicles?

    No, road tax calculation varies depending on factors such as vehicle type, engine capacity, and age. Different categories of vehicles may have different tax rates and exemptions.

  2. Can I renew my road tax online in Malaysia?

    Yes, road tax renewal can be done online through various platforms provided by the Malaysian government and authorized third-party service providers. Online renewal offers convenience and flexibility for Malaysian drivers.

  3. What happens if I drive with expired road tax?

    Driving with expired road tax is illegal and can result in penalties such as fines, vehicle impoundment, or suspension of driving privileges. It's essential to renew your road tax before it expires to avoid any legal repercussions.
